## Principle

Principle

Optimization is iterative, data-driven, and balances trade-offs (cost vs. risk vs. service); it prioritizes total cost of ownership, supplier collaboration, and scalable process automation where appropriate.

 

 

 

 

 





## Demonstration

Demonstration

Example: A category program that consolidates spend across business units, renegotiates contracts to include volume discounts and service-level clauses, and automates purchase-order approvals, producing measurable reduction in total cost and cycle time.

 

 

 

 

## Misapplication

Misapplication

Focusing narrowly on unit price reduction without accounting for quality, supply continuity, or administrative costs, or applying rigid one-size-fits-all sourcing that undermines flexibility.

 

 

 

 

 





## Consequence

Consequence

Well-executed optimization reduces total procurement cost, improves supplier performance and reliability, and frees capacity for strategic activities, increasing organizational competitiveness.

 

 

 

 

## Reversal

Reversal

Short-term cost cuts or ad-hoc supplier substitutions that degrade long-term supplier relationships, quality, or supply resilience.

 

 

 

 

 





## Boundary

Boundary

Applies to procurement levers under organizational control (sourcing, contracting, processes, systems); excludes exogenous market shocks, regulatory changes, and decisions outside procurement authority.

 

 

 

 

 





## Semantic Tension

Semantic Tension

Optimization versus cost-cutting: optimization seeks sustainable, balanced improvements across metrics, while cost-cutting often focuses on immediate headline savings that may harm other dimensions.

 

 

 

 

 





## Synthesis

Synthesis

Procurement optimization is a continuous, evidence-based program of strategic sourcing, process and technology changes, and supplier engagement designed to lower total cost, improve service, and manage risk in a balanced way.
